Different Types of Air Separation Units(ASU). All Gaseous Product. On site gas generators are by far the most common type of ASU. These plants can produce oxygen only, oxygen and nitrogen or oxygen, nitrogen and argon or just nitrogen.... These units separate the air in liquid form... Gas generators typically produce between 10-2000 short tons of combined product. ;All Liquid Product.... All desired product is liquefied for shipment in cryogenic transport trailers or rail cars. Generally, these units make liquid oxygen(LOX), liquid nitrogen(LIN) and liquid argon(LAR), though in some oil/gas production areas there are large liquid nitrogen only ASUs. 2, record 1, English, - air%20separation%20unit

Altering the composition of the gaseous environment which a food product contacts reduces the rate of microbiological growth and enzymatic action, reduces the rate of oxidation, and also retards the loss of product water content through respiration of differential water-vapor pressure.... Controlled atmosphere packaging(CAP) means actually controlling the total gaseous environment the product experiences. In commercial practice, it usually means lowering the oxygen and raising the CO2 and assuring that O2 does not diminish to extinction while the respiratory gases are swept out. Controlled atmosphere packaging implies constant control over all gases : O2, CO2, H2O, and ethylene and other trace gases. 4, record 5, English, - controlled%20atmosphere%20packaging

The conversion of coal, char or coke to a gaseous product by reaction with air, oxygen, steam, carbon dioxide, or mixtures of these. 4, record 6, English, - coal%20gasification
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 1 OBS
In principle all coal gasification processes involve the reaction of the coal with steam to form carbon monoxide and hydrogen. 2, record 6, English, - coal%20gasification

In 1809 his important memoir on gaseous combination was published. In it he pointed out that when gases combine with one another they do so in the simplest proportions by volume, and that the volume of any gaseous product formed bears a simple ratio to that of the constituents. This is still called Gay-Lussac' s law. He was one of the discoverers of the fact that all gases have approximately the same coefficient of expansion(Charle's law). 2, record 7, English, - Gay%2DLussac%27s%20law
Record number: 7, Textual support number: 1 OBS
There are two Gay-Lussac’s laws, one is an extrapolation of Charles’ law and the other deals with the combination of two or more gases together. 3, record 7, English, - Gay%2DLussac%27s%20law

The constitutional tendency of the whole or a part of a molecule to pass out of or not to penetrate into a phase. It is characterized, in terms of the functional groups in the molecule, by the fact that the introduction of such groups in the molecules gives rise to increases in the change of the chemical potential when the molecules of the product pass from a gaseous ideal state into the phase under consideration. [Definition standardized by ISO. ] 1, record 11, English, - exophilicity
Record number: 11,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The value of the increase in the change in chemical potential, which results from the introduction of the functional group is a function of concentration and temperature. Such a group can, depending on these variables, have either an endophilic or an exophilic character. 1, record 11, English, - exophilicity
